#ba56d0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ba56d0 is composed of 72.9% red, 33.7% green and 81.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.6% cyan, 58.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 289.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.5% and a lightness of 57.6%. #ba56d0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ffacff with #7500a1.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#ba56d0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ba56d0 has RGB values of R:186, G:86, B:208 and CMYK values of C:0.11, M:0.59,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12211920.
